Layer Architecture
TuyaOpen follows a layered architecture. Understand which layer you are analyzing:
Applications (apps/)
|
Services (src/tuya_cloud_service, src/tuya_ai_service, src/tuya_p2p)
|
Libraries (src/libhttp, src/liblwip, src/libmqtt, src/libtls, src/liblvgl)
|
TAL - Tuya Abstraction Layer (src/tal_*)
|
TKL - Tuya Kernel Layer (tools/porting/adapter/*)
|
BSP / Platform (boards/*, platform/*)
Key Directories
| Path | Contents | Doc relevance |
|---|
TuyaOpen/apps/ | Full application demos | Each app should have a doc in docs/applications/ |
TuyaOpen/apps/tuya.ai/ | AI demos (chatbot, robot, emoji, etc.) | Maps to docs/applications/tuya.ai/ |
TuyaOpen/apps/tuya_cloud/ | Cloud demos (switch, camera, weather) | Maps to docs/applications/tuya_cloud/ |
TuyaOpen/examples/ | Focused examples by category | Maps to docs/examples/ |
TuyaOpen/examples/peripherals/ | GPIO, UART, SPI, I2C, display, audio, etc. | Maps to docs/peripheral/ and docs/examples/ |
TuyaOpen/src/tal_*/ | TAL modules (system, wifi, bluetooth, etc.) | Docs should exist for each module's public API |
TuyaOpen/tools/porting/adapter/ | TKL adapter implementations | Maps to docs/tkl-api/ |
TuyaOpen/boards/ | Board definitions (BK7231X, ESP32, LINUX, T2, T3, T5AI) | Maps to docs/hardware-specific/ |
TuyaOpen/src/peripherals/ | Peripheral driver library (button, display, audio, etc.) | Maps to docs/peripheral/ |
TuyaOpen/docs/ | SDK-internal docs (separate from Docusaurus site) | May contain useful content to port |
Analysis Workflow
Step 1: Identify Target
Decide what to analyze based on agent-plan-workspace/PRD.md priorities or user request:
- A specific module (e.g.,
tal_wifi)
- A category (e.g., all peripheral examples)
- An application (e.g.,
apps/tuya.ai/your_chat_bot)
- A platform (e.g., everything T5AI-specific)
Step 2: Read Entry Points
For each target, read these files in order:
- README.md / README_zh.md -- Overview, features, usage
- CMakeLists.txt -- Dependencies, source files, build options
- Kconfig -- Configurable options, defaults, dependencies
- Public headers (
include/*.h) -- API signatures, typedefs, enums, macros
- Implementation (
src/*.c) -- Call flow, error handling, platform conditionals
Step 3: Extract API Information
For each public function in a header file, capture:
Function: function_name
Brief: (from @brief comment or inferred)
Parameters: (name, direction, type, description)
Return: (type and meaning)
Platforms: (all / specific -- check #ifdef guards)
Dependencies: (other modules required)
Example: (from README or example code)
Step 4: Check Platform Support
Look for platform-conditional code:
#if defined(ENABLE_xxx) or #ifdef PLATFORM_xxx
- Board-specific files in
boards/{platform}/
- Kconfig
depends on clauses
Record which platforms support the feature. This determines whether the doc goes in shared or hardware-specific location.
